What is ty le keo nha cai?
Ty le keo nha cai translates to betting odds provided by bookmakers, which indicate the probability of specific outcomes in sports events. These odds are crucial for determining how much a bettor stands to win based on their stake. For instance, if a team has odds of 2.00, a $10 bet would potentially return $20 if the team wins, showcasing a clear benefit for those who can interpret these figures correctly.

Types of Betting Odds Explained
Decimal, Fractional, and American Odds
Betting odds can be presented in various formats: decimal, fractional, and American. Decimal odds are the most straightforward, showcasing the total payout for every dollar wagered, including the original stake. In contrast, fractional odds express the potential profit relative to the stake, while American odds indicate how much you would need to bet to win a specific amount or what you would win on a $100 bet, depending on whether they are positive or negative values.
How to Read Betting Odds Effectively
Reading and interpreting betting odds is crucial for any gambler. The format of the odds will dictate their interpretation. Decimal odds can be converted to implied probability by using the formula: Implied Probability = 1 / Odds. Understanding this will help you recognize whether the odds presented by bookmakers offer substantial value or not.

Understanding Value Bets vs. Risk Bets
Value bets offer better potential returns based on the actual probability of an outcome compared to what the odds suggest. Contrastingly, risk bets might attract you due to high potential payouts, but they often don’t have a high probability of winning. Training yourself to identify value is essential for successful betting.
